Abstract

Objective: To comprehensively assess the relationship between nerve conduction study (NCS), sympathetic skin response (SSR), and demographic factors in patients with diabetic neuropathy, exploring potential risk factors and mechanisms.

Methods: A retrospective study (N=184) included patients diagnosed with type 2 diabetes mellitus undergoing NCS and SSR. Demographic, clinical, and laboratory data were analyzed. Patients were categorized by diabetic peripheral neuropathy (DPN) and SSR stages for comparative analysis.

Results: HbA1c levels correlated with DPN progression. SSR stages exhibited age-related differences. Height correlated with DPN but not SSR stages. Body mass index showed no significant differences.

Conclusion: While DPN progression correlated with glycemic control and duration of diabetes, SSR was influenced by age. Unexpectedly, cholesterol levels remained within the normal range, challenging established concepts. Understanding these relationships is crucial for interpreting test results and developing targeted interventions for diabetic neuropathy.
